How do we transform the conversation about death from a feared taboo to a compassionate dialogue? Join Dr. Tracie Mallberg and Oliver in this eye-opening episode of Hospice Declassified as we confront the cultural fears and misconceptions that shroud the word "hospice." Drawing from personal experiences, we unveil the stark differences between emergency room settings and hospice care, emphasizing the need to see death not as a failure, but as a natural part of life. The minimal education healthcare professionals receive about death and dying is also put under the microscope, highlighting the emotional and therapeutic benefits of preparing for the inevitable. Oliver shares poignant stories from his hands-on experiences, shedding light on the practicalities of supporting families and patients during their final moments.
This episode also dives deep into the power of early and continuous conversations about end-of-life care. We explore the sense of fulfillment healthcare providers feel when they witness the profound impact of hospice care on patients and their families. Through empowering discussions about hospice options, we aim to raise awareness and enable informed choices for end-of-life care. Listen as we challenge the misconceptions and discomfort that often surround these discussions, stressing the importance of predictability and comfort during such challenging times. Whether you are a healthcare professional or someone seeking understanding, this episode promises insightful and heartfelt conversations that might change the way you view death and dying.
